The ICT Quality Assurance Engineer (ANZSCO Code 263211) is significant in ensuring that information and communication technology (ICT) systems and applications are of high quality, reliable, and functioning. Individuals in this position are known to develop, design, and carry out the testing procedure in order to determine the presence of software defects, system errors, and performance problems within the products prior to them becoming available to the users. Their primary goal is to make sure that the ICT solutions comply with stipulated technical standards, functional specifications, and end users anticipations.
The ICT Engineers also study the behavior of the system, compile in-depth test-reports and work in cooperation with developers and project teams to optimize system performance and stability. Through organized testing and quality assurance processes, they assist organizations to provide secure high-performing and efficient ICT products that facilitate business processes and improve user satisfaction.

The majority of employment in this unit group needs at least a bachelor’s degree as well as experience or knowledge equivalent to that acquired through experience. Instead of an official qualification, one may possess a relevant certificate from a vendor or have worked in the field for five years or more. In other cases, mere formal education may not be enough. The individual may also need appropriate familiarization or exposure (ANZSCO Skill Level 1).
Skill Level: Level 1 or Equivalent
Skills Assessment Authority: ACS (Australian Computer Society)

Applicants for the position of ICT Quality Assurance Engineer may be eligible to apply for a Skilled Nominated 190 visa or a Skilled Regional Nominated 489 visa for which a number of occupations is allocated to the STSOL list of short-term skilled employment. This occupation is tradable and you would have to seek a state appointment in order to enter Australia to be eligible for any of the General Skilled Migration visas.
That being the case, it is important to note that this profession falls under the STSOL and the possibility exists that no country has a market for the practitioners. If an occupation does not appear on the online assessment as not being required for a state or territory in Australia you may consider applying for an employer sponsor in Australia.
